How We Handle Frozen Pipe Water Removal in Riverton, UT

We take a structured approach to frozen pipe water removal. Our process involves several steps, each designed to ensure your home is restored to its pre-loss condition. We don’t cut corners or rush the process, as this can lead to further damage and costly repairs.

Step 1: Assessment and Containment

Our team begins by assessing the damage, identifying the source of the leak, and containing the affected area. We use specialized equipment to detect hidden water and ensure that the area is safe to work in.

Step 2: Water Removal and Extraction

Next, we use heavy-duty pumps and vacuums to remove the standing water from your property. We also use specialized equipment to extract water from your carpets, upholstery, and other materials.

Step 3: Drying and Dehumidification

After the water has been removed, we use industrial-strength drying equipment to dry out your property. This includes using dehumidifiers to remove excess moisture and speed up the drying process.

Step 4: Cleaning and Sanitizing

Once your property is dry, we perform a thorough cleaning and sanitizing of the affected area. This includes disinfecting surfaces, cleaning carpets and upholstery, and removing any remaining debris.

Step 5: Restoration and Reconstruction

Finally, we work with you to restore your property to its original condition. This may involve repairing or replacing damaged materials, such as drywall, flooring, and cabinets.

Frozen Pipe Water Removal Cost in Riverton, UT

The cost of frozen pipe water removal in Riverton, UT can vary depending on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Our estimates range from $500 to $2,500, but this can increase if the damage is extensive or needs specialized equipment.

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Assessment and Containment $200 – $1,000 Severity of damage and size of affected area
Water Removal and Extraction $500 – $2,000 Amount of water and type of equipment used
Drying and Dehumidification $300 – $1,500 Size of affected area and type of equipment used
Cleaning and Sanitizing $200 – $1,000 Severity of damage and type of materials affected
Restoration and Reconstruction $1,000 – $5,000 Severity of damage and type of materials replaced

How Long Does Frozen Pipe Water Removal Take?

The length of time it takes to complete the process depends on the severity of the damage and the size of the affected area. But, we typically complete the process within 3-5 days.

Can I Prevent Frozen Pipe Water Removal?

Yes, you can prevent frozen pipe water removal by keeping your home warm during the winter months, insulating exposed pipes, and disconnecting and draining outdoor hoses.

Will My Insurance Cover Frozen Pipe Water Removal?

Yes, many insurance policies cover frozen pipe water removal. But, the specifics of your policy will depend on your provider and coverage.
